Use
This machine is designed according to ASTM D642 standard, mainly to test the compressive strength of packaging cartons, the compressive strength and stacking strength of cartons. Through the analysis of the test results, it can be concluded whether the characteristics of the carton and color box and the design of the packaging structure meet the strength requirements of transportation and handling. This machine can display the curve graph of the force, displacement and time during the test on the computer, and can test the stress condition of the packing box when it is under pressure. The results of the test can be used as an important reference for the height of the finished product packaging boxes in the factory.
